Full Description
To the north of West Farmhouse is an 18th century circular milling-house (shown but not described at SY 83909971 on OS 6" 1968) for a rotary horse-drawn mill - probably a cider press. The conical roof is thatched and the wall-piers are of English-bonded brickwork. <1>
